国产精品天干天干,亚洲毛片在线,日韩gay小鲜肉啪啪18禁,女同Gay自慰喷水

歡迎光臨散文網(wǎng) 會員登陸 & 注冊

c++和Java哪個比較好入門

2020-12-04 11:08 作者:編程大戰(zhàn)  | 我要投稿

方向比努力更重要,對于初學(xué)編程的人來說選擇一門合適的編程語言關(guān)系到自己以后的職業(yè)發(fā)展。c++和Java那個更適合作為入門語言?今天就聽小編來講一講。


C++語言

它是正宗的C語言的嫡系,由C語言發(fā)展而來。C++支持多種編程范式 --面向?qū)ο缶幊?、泛型編程和過程化編程,支持類:類、封裝、重載等特性。C++語言的主要特點表現(xiàn)在兩個方面,一是盡量兼容C,二是支持面向?qū)ο蟮姆椒?。它操持了C的簡潔、高效的接近匯編語言等特點,對C的類型系統(tǒng)進行了改革的擴充,因此C++比C更安全,C++的編譯系統(tǒng)能檢查出更多的類型錯誤。

另外,由于C語言的廣泛使用,因而極大的促進了C++的普及和推廣。雖然它有眾多的有點,但是由于它既包含C語言的最難學(xué)的指針又開始支持面向?qū)ο蟮乃枷耄鯇W(xué)者在學(xué)到這兩點時往往就會受到打擊。所以小編不推薦初學(xué)者選擇它作為入門的語言。

Java語言

  Java是一個純粹的面向?qū)ο蟮某绦蛟O(shè)計語言,它繼承了C++語言面向?qū)ο蠹夹g(shù)的核心。Java舍棄了C語言中容易引起錯誤的指針(以引用取代)、運算符重載(operator overloading)、多重繼承(以接口取代)等特性,增加了垃圾回收器功能用于回收不再被引用的對象所占據(jù)的內(nèi)存空間,使得程序員不用再為內(nèi)存管理而擔憂。目前比較火爆的安卓應(yīng)用程序(apk)也是用它開發(fā)的。往往有人會問學(xué)習(xí)java之前要不要學(xué)習(xí)C語言,答案是否定的。java是一門獨立的語言,可以單獨進行學(xué)習(xí),也是初學(xué)者學(xué)習(xí)面向?qū)ο笏枷氲氖走x。

  更換編程語言,第一要看自身興趣、第二要看他的發(fā)展前景。當然目前市面上java語言很火熱,工資在一二線城市基本上10000左右;是個非常不錯的行業(yè);按照目前動向,大部分企業(yè)互聯(lián)網(wǎng)方向都建立在重服務(wù)器處理上,技術(shù)都轉(zhuǎn)向于HTML5和JavaScript聯(lián)合,因為要適配手機,同時滿足Android和iOS部署統(tǒng)一客戶端的需求。作為跟這些技術(shù)最有關(guān)的Java,可以作為學(xué)習(xí)第一考慮。

總之沒有哪個更好,只有哪個更合適。要根據(jù)自己的興趣和當前的行業(yè)發(fā)展考慮未來。


c++和Java哪個比較好入門的評論 (共 條)

分享到微博請遵守國家法律
会同县| 苏州市| 象山县| 淮阳县| 禹州市| 吉水县| 定州市| 吴江市| 中西区| 平武县| 永康市| 且末县| 钦州市| 青浦区| 仲巴县| 临清市| 淮安市| 九龙城区| 托克逊县| 清新县| 突泉县| 盐边县| 吴桥县| 普兰店市| 稷山县| 惠来县| 大城县| 韶关市| 元江| 文成县| 云阳县| 灵寿县| 阳江市| 南投县| 延寿县| 樟树市| 高淳县| 乳山市| 岳阳县| 雅安市| 兖州市|